Mexican Immigration expels US citizen busted by Chapala police

A U.S. citizen listed as a registered sex offender in the state of Texas was expelled from Mexico following his detention by Chapala police for disorderly conduct. 

Calvin D. Nidever was picked up in Ajijic on January 21 for aggression against various persons, including children who crossed his path as they were heading home from a local school. He was apparently under the influence of intoxicating substances at the time. The incident was reportedly his third run-in with local police since he took up residence at lakeside at least one year ago.  

Nidever was turned over to immigration officials in Guadalajara who subsequently ordered him to leave the country. A background check revealed that he was in violation of his 1997 probation on a sexual assault charge.
